How to Convert Kips to Pounds-force
Formula
To convert Kips (kip) to Pounds-force (lbf): multiply by 1000
Step-by-Step
- Start with your value in Kips (kip).
- Multiply by 1000 to perform the conversion.
- The result is your value expressed in Pounds-force (lbf).
Conversion Factor
1 kip = 1000 lbf
Reverse Factor
1 lbf = 0.001 kip
Worked Example
Convert 25 Kips to Pounds-force: 25 kip = 25000 lbf
About Kip (kip)
A unit of force equal to 1,000 pounds-force, used in structural engineering
About Pound-force (lbf)
The gravitational force exerted on a mass of one pound
